Understanding Cuplock Scaffolding

First, let's understand what Cuplock scaffolding is. "It's a type of modular scaffolding system," says Mark, a construction site manager. "The 48.3mm diameter is the standard for most scaffolding tubes. This size provides a good balance of strength and manageability.”

1. Assess Your Project Needs

Before you even start looking for 48.3mm Cuplock Scaffolding Components, consider your project scope. Ask yourself:

  • What is the height of the structure?
  • How much weight will the scaffolding need to support?
  • Will the scaffolding be used indoors, outdoors, or both?

These questions will help shape your decision.

2. Safety Standards

Safety should be your top priority. "You must ensure that all components meet the relevant safety standards," advises Sarah, an industry safety officer. “Look for compliance with regulations such as OSHA or ANSI.”

Inspect the components for any signs of damage or wear. A safe scaffolding system starts with quality materials.

3. Component Compatibility

Not all scaffolding components are compatible with each other. When selecting 48.3mm Cuplock Scaffolding Components, ensure they can integrate seamlessly with your existing materials. "Mixing and matching can lead to instability," states James, a veteran scaffold technician.

Check the manufacturer’s specifications for compatibility to avoid any issues.

4. Quality and Durability

Look for components made from high-quality steel. Galvanized finishes are preferable as they resist rust and corrosion. "Always go for trusted suppliers," recommends Kelly, who has been in the business for over a decade. “Quality materials last longer and are safer during use.”

5. Ease of Assembly

Scaffolding should be easy to set up and take down. Cuplock systems are known for their quick assembly. "You want components that don’t require special tools to put together," says Alex, a scaffolding contractor. “Time is money on a job site!”

Check how the components lock and unlock. Simplicity is key.

6. Weight Considerations

Heavy components can make the assembly process cumbersome. Thus, 48.3mm Cuplock Scaffolding Components should strike a balance between weight and strength. "Lightweight doesn't mean weak," emphasizes Lisa, a structural engineer. “Choosing the right materials will help you build efficiently.”

7. Cost vs. Value

The price of scaffolding components can vary. While it's tempting to go for the cheapest, consider the long-term value. High-quality 48.3mm Cuplock Scaffolding Components may have a higher upfront cost but can save money in the long run through durability and safety.

"It’s an investment," advises Mike, a project manager. "You’ll want to avoid accidents and replacement costs."
